How to Actually Pick a Slot Sign Up Bonus in 2026
Do not just look at the percentage. Look at the wagering contribution. Most slots contribute 100%. But some bonus codes specifically exclude “high volatility” slots. Why? Because the casino does not want you to win big. They want you to grind low volatility games for hours. So if you see a slot sign up bonus 2026 UK best welcome offers that says “all slots contribute 100%,” check the small print. It might say “excluding NetEnt titles” or “excluding games above 96% RTP.” That is a red flag.
I recommend this strategy. Pick a casino that offers a “sticky bonus” (non-withdrawable) with low wagering (25x or lower). The bonus amount stays in your account, but you can withdraw winnings. It is safer than a “phantom bonus” that disappears after wagering. For example, Casumo used to do this well. I think they still do in 2026, but I have not checked their latest T&Cs.

FAQ: The Stuff Nobody Explains
Can I use a slot sign up bonus 2026 UK best welcome offers on any slot?
No. Most bonuses have a list of “excluded games.” Usually, it is jackpot slots (like Mega Moolah) or games with high RTP (like Blood Suckers). Always check the terms before you spin. I have seen players lose their bonus because they accidentally played a “prohibited” slot.
What is a “bonus buy” restriction?
Some UKGC casinos now ban bonus buys entirely when using bonus funds. This is a new rule for 2026. If you have a bonus, you cannot use the “bonus buy” feature on slots like Sweet Bonanza. You must spin manually. This is to prevent rapid losses. It is annoying if you like features, but it is safer.
How long do I have to meet wagering?
It varies. Some casinos give you 7 days. Others give you 30 days. For a £100 bonus with 35x wagering, you need to stake £3,500. Doing that in 7 days is tough unless you are a high roller. Look for offers with 21-30 day expiry. That is more realistic for a casual player.
Is the “best welcome offer” the same for mobile?
Usually yes. But some casinos (like Mr Green) have exclusive mobile bonuses. You might get extra spins if you deposit via mobile. It is worth checking the promotions page on your phone.
Why Most Welcome Offers Are Not Worth It in 2026
I am going to be honest with you. The slot sign up bonus 2026 UK best welcome offers market is flooded with “free spins on Starburst” deals. Starburst. The same slot from 2012. It is a fine game, but it is low volatility. You will not win big. The casinos know this. They give you 50 spins on Starburst because the average win is £15-£20. That keeps you happy without costing them much.
If you want real value, look for offers on “Book of Dead” or “Big Bass Bonanza.” These are medium volatility. You can actually hit a decent multiplier. But even then, the wagering requirement kills the profit. I have done the math. A £20 bonus with 35x wagering has an expected value of about £2-£3 after factoring in RTP. That is not great.
What is the alternative? Look for “cashback” offers. Some casinos give you 10% cashback on losses as a welcome bonus. That is better than a deposit match because you do not have to wager it 40 times. For example, Bet365 sometimes runs a “Loss Back” promo for new slots players. That is rare in 2026, but it exists.
